When it rains it pours.. boom goes the 6bolt!
 
So DSM didnt fail me ;) lol.. Ill let the pics speak for themselves.

I first noticed this hole in the front of the block.. and you can see through the oil pan!!

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...nholefront.jpg

Then I saw what was left of the starter.. so something had to happen in the back too...

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...rl/starter.jpg

Oh hello!! there's another hole... and the attached piece of the starter..

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...enholerear.jpg

I pulled the oil pan off and with it came the missing chunk of the block.

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...ackofmotor.jpg

The team that caused the damage!!

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...stonandrod.jpg

Where is the rest of my piston???

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...erl/piston.jpg

When the rear of the block broke out, it broke the balance shaft which caused the gear to lock up and strip off the teeth on the timing belt.. whihc bent some valves... :l

http://i29.photobucket.com/albums/c2...timingbelt.jpg



So after all of that, Engine, Head and tranny (which something broke when the motor locked up cuz in gear it rolls like its on neutral) need to be replace.. When it rains it pours..
